‘Under the Microscope’ highlights the promise of robotic-assisted microsurgery for breast cancer reconstruction

With Symani, breast cancer patients can access reconstructive options using their own tissue and robotic technology. Under the Microscope’, a film produced for MMI by BBC StoryWorks and presented by MedTech Europe, explores one patient’s journey from diagnosis to failed implant to autologous breast reconstruction. One of the thought leaders and most influential surgeons in the microsurgery field, Professor JP Hong, shares his enthusiasm for the technology that elevates the skills of surgeons and benefits patients with a less invasive, effective reconstructive option. 

 

This video was produced for MMI by BBC StoryWorks Commercial Productions.
